Marcus Blümel is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Process Chemistry and Technology and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Marcus Blümel has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 786 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Organic Chemistry, 2 papers in Process Chemistry and Technology and 1 paper in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Marcus Blümel’s work include Synthetic Organic Chemistry Methods (11 papers), N-Heterocyclic Carbenes in Organic and Inorganic Chemistry (9 papers) and Catalytic Cross-Coupling Reactions (6 papers). Marcus Blümel is often cited by papers focused on Synthetic Organic Chemistry Methods (11 papers), N-Heterocyclic Carbenes in Organic and Inorganic Chemistry (9 papers) and Catalytic Cross-Coupling Reactions (6 papers). Marcus Blümel coll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Finland and Australia. Marcus Blümel's co-authors include Dieter Enders, Arne R. Philipps, Kari Rissanen, Rakesh Puttreddy, Li Sun, Thành Vinh Nguyễn, Pankaj Chauhan, Reece Crocker, Daniel Hack and Ai Wang and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Chemical Society Reviews and Angewandte Chemie International Edition.
